Transaction 50de32cef7f9c61fb0f99f0ad2c04f8c07cf140ca981434627f29949a8139c05
1 Input
1 Output
-
50de32cef7f9c61fb0f99f0ad2c04f8c07cf140ca981434627f29949a8139c05:0
- value
- 2441818
- script pubkey
- OP_0 OP_PUSHBYTES_20 ae5f704cdc45083b380c029e45c7a875245a55a6
- address
- bc1q4e0hqnxug5yrkwqvq20yt3agw5j954dxdtjm3q